Output 68d8af7946009ee40f6ef8295e36d7eff2039af66824aacb04be0b2580352301:1

value
72738000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efe8f77fdcb4c00b087df69884b9a75f3d92bc28 OP_EQUAL
address
AEJoF45XGnHfeYStByU8pMgsRL23pUYCwJ
transaction
68d8af7946009ee40f6ef8295e36d7eff2039af66824aacb04be0b2580352301